获取验证码时调用接口异常的原因可能有很多,以下是一些常见的原因。
1、网络问题:网络不稳定或中断可能导致接口调用失败,这可能是由于用户设备端的网络问题,也可能是服务器端网络问题。
2、接口地址错误:如果调用的接口地址有误,将无法正确访问接口,导致获取验证码失败。

3、接口参数错误:调用接口时需要传递一些参数,如果参数格式错误或缺失,可能导致接口调用失败。
4、服务器问题:服务器可能由于维护、升级、故障等原因导致无法响应请求,进而造成获取验证码失败。
5、验证码服务问题:验证码服务本身可能存在问题,例如服务超载、服务未启动等,导致无法生成或发送验证码。
6、账号问题:如果账号存在问题,例如账号被锁定、账号未注册等,可能导致无法获取验证码。
7、系统配置问题:系统配置不正确也可能导致接口调用失败,例如服务器端口配置错误、防火墙设置等。
8、安全问题:在某些情况下,为了防止恶意攻击,系统会采取一些安全措施,例如限制请求频率、IP限制等,如果请求过于频繁或来自不可信的IP地址,可能导致获取验证码失败。
是一些常见的原因,具体原因需要根据实际情况进行排查和分析,在排查问题时,可以通过查看日志、检查接口调用参数、检查网络状态等方式来确定问题的原因。









